Maxwell in his famous equations of electro-magnetism introduced the concept of

A

ac current

B

displacement current

C

impedance

D

reactance

Text Solution

AI Generated Solution

The correct Answer is:
To solve the question regarding the concept introduced by Maxwell in his equations of electromagnetism, we can follow these steps: ### Step-by-Step Solution: 1. **Understand Maxwell's Equations**: Maxwell's equations consist of four fundamental equations that describe how electric and magnetic fields interact. They are: - Gauss's Law for Electricity: \(\nabla \cdot \mathbf{E} = \frac{\rho}{\epsilon_0}\) - Gauss's Law for Magnetism: \(\nabla \cdot \mathbf{B} = 0\) - Faraday's Law of Induction: \(\nabla \times \mathbf{E} = -\frac{\partial \mathbf{B}}{\partial t}\) - Ampère-Maxwell Law: \(\nabla \times \mathbf{B} = \mu_0 \mathbf{J} + \frac{1}{c^2} \frac{\partial \mathbf{E}}{\partial t}\) 2. **Identify the Key Concept**: Among these equations, the Ampère-Maxwell Law is particularly important. Maxwell modified the original Ampère's Law by adding a term that accounts for changing electric fields, which he termed "displacement current". 3. **Define Displacement Current**: The displacement current is defined as: \[ I_d = \epsilon_0 \frac{\partial E}{\partial t} \] This term is crucial because it allows for the continuity of current in situations where electric fields change over time, even in the absence of conduction current. 4. **Conclusion**: Therefore, the concept introduced by Maxwell in his equations of electromagnetism is the **displacement current**. This concept is fundamental in understanding electromagnetic waves and the behavior of electric and magnetic fields in various situations. ### Final Answer: Maxwell introduced the concept of **displacement current** in his equations of electromagnetism. ---
